About Teralba 2284

The size of Teralba is approximately 14.2 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 2.5% of total area. The population of Teralba in 2011 was 1,558 people. By 2016 the population was 1,587 showing a population growth of 1.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Teralba is 50-59 years. Households in Teralba are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Teralba work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 73.2% of the homes in Teralba were owner-occupied compared with 72.1% in 2016.
